A Typical Day for a Cantata CNA
Want to know what a typical day might be like if you were to
become a Certified Nursing Assistant? This section is
designed to give you a taste of what working as a Cantata
CNA is all about. Of course, you'll bring your own life
experience and personality. We'll provide the training you need to
become a great CNA.
8 a.m. - Greetings start off my day
I greet my clients by name with a happy
face, and before I leave them I ask, "Is there anything else I can
do for you? I have the time." I know how important it is to
make sure my clients have a chance to ask for what they need.
10:00 a.m. - Using technology to document progress
I use an iPad to document my clients' medical profiles and
progress! We also have computers on wheels for inputting
information. It's very exciting to work for a company that
values technology and how it helps me do my job better.
1:45 p.m. - Learning and mentoring is key
I see my nurse mentor in the hall and
give her a wave. I like it that at Cantata, all CNAs have
nurse mentors who guide us in how we care for our clients and help
us to grow in our professional skills.
3 p.m. - Safety comes first!
We use Hoyer lifts to help clients who need it in and out of
beds and chairs. This helps us stay safe, healthy and able to
serve those for whom we provide care. I know that at Cantata,
the safety of our clients is always of primary concern.
